"Essays of Elia" is a celebrated collection of personal essays that stands as a cornerstone of English Romantic prose. These pieces showcase a distinctive blend of humor, pathos, and profound observation, written with an intimate and conversational tone. Through a series of deeply personal reflections, the work explores a wide range of subjects, from the nostalgia of childhood and the peculiarities of various acquaintances to the everyday charms and trials of early 19th-century London life.

The prose is characterized by its whimsical style and gentle irony, inviting readers into a world where the mundane is elevated through literary artistry. Famous entries such as "Dream-Children: A Reverie" and "A Dissertation Upon Roast Pig" highlight the author's ability to weave together personal memory with imaginative fiction. These essays remain highly regarded for their emotional depth and their masterful use of the English language. "Essays of Elia" captures the spirit of an era while offering timeless reflections on the human condition, making it an essential read for lovers of classic literature and the art of the personal essay.
